    Artist Who Said Bungie's Marathon Had Assets 'Lifted' From Poster Designs She Made in 2017 Confirms 'The Issue Has Been Resolved' - IGN

    1+ hour, 46+ min ago (209+ words) Fern "Antireal" Hook, the artist who found her own designs and graphics in Bungie's Marathon, has confirmed she has "resolved" the issue with the studio and its parent company Sony. In a brief update posted to X/Twitter, Hook wrote: "The Marathon art issue has been resolved with Bungie and Sony Interactive Entertainment to my satisfaction." She did not provide details of any settlement. And then, of course, Marathon was delayed into 2026 as Bungie worked to respond to feedback from playtests. Things went very quiet until Marathon reemerged in October, when Bungie announced the extraction shooter was ready for a limited, invite-only playtest for players in North America and Europe across PS5, Xbox Series X and S, and Steam.     Tencent Pauses Light Of Motiram Promotion As Sony's Legal Showdown Approaches Turning Point

    3+ hour, 15+ min ago (213+ words) There's a temporary deal in place between Sony and Tencent, but still a battle ahead in court. By Blair Marnell on December 3, 2025 at 1:06AM PST Last summer, Sony filed a lawsuit against Tencent over Light of Motiram, a game that the former alleges is a "slavish clone" of the Horizon franchise. Now, the two sides have apparently struck a temporary deal ahead of an important court hearing that may determine whether the case goes forward. Tencent also argued that it wasn't liable for any damages because any previous discussions about a Horizon game or even the development of Light of Motiram were done by subsidies owned or partially owned by Tencent.     Majority Control Of EA Could Shift To Saudi Arabia's Public Investment Fund - Report

    6+ hour, 11+ min ago (212+ words) The future of Electronic Arts may fully be in the hands of Saudi Arabia, as the American partners will only own a portion of the company. By Blair Marnell on December 3, 2025 at 1:10AM PST In September, Electronic Arts revealed that there's a $55 billion deal in place to bring the company private under Jared Kushner's Affinity Partners, the private equity firm Silver Lake, and Saudi Arabia's Public Investment Fund. Now, a new report indicates that the PIF may be given near complete control of the company, because Saudi Arabia is putting up most of the money to complete the deal. According to The Wall Street Journal, EA's potential buyers have disclosed that PIF would be given 93.4% of EA in a document filed with Brazil's antitrust regulator.     Splinter Cell Remake’s Original Director Returns to the Project After Leaving in 2022 - IGN

    8+ hour, 34+ min ago (244+ words) The original director of Ubisoft's Splinter Cell remake, David Grivel, has returned to recommence his role as director on the game after leaving Ubisoft in 2022. Grivel confirmed the news himself in a post on LinkedIn (via GamesRadar). "Today, I am very, very happy to announce that I'm rejoining Ubisoft Toronto as Game Director on the Splinter Cell Remake!" wrote Grivel, noting the team and project are very special to him. Grivel previously worked at Ubisoft for just over a decade, from 2011 to 2022. Prior to his brief initial tenure as director on the Splinter Cell remake he contributed as a game designer on a variety of projects, including Splinter Cell: Blacklist, Assassin's Creed: Unity, Far Cry Primal, Far Cry 4, and Far Cry 5.
